About Azumarill
Azumarill is a Uncommon (77/114) from the Pokémon Steam Siege set, released August 3, 2016. Ungraded copies currently trade at an estimated market price of $1–$2. The artwork is by Sanosuke Sakuma. Should I grade Azumarill (77/114)?
Ahead after fees: with a 16% PSA 10 gem rate and current graded prices, grading a near-mint Azumarill (77/114) is estimated to net about $37 more than selling it raw (est.).
Assumes ~$25/card bulk-rate grading (standard service costs more); ignores turnaround time, sub-9 grades, and shipping. A screen, not a promise.
Is Azumarill (77/114) rare?
Azumarill (77/114) is a Uncommon. PSA has graded 178 copies to date, so graded supply is measurable and growing.
How rare is a PSA 10 Azumarill (77/114)?
Of the 178 copies PSA has graded, 16% earned a PSA 10. That's a low gem rate, so flawless copies are genuinely hard to come by. Grade-by-grade population and pop-over-time appear with Riffle premium.
